Félicie Marguerite Emilie (Margot) Chatard (née Ponçon) was a French supercentenarian.
BIOGRAPHY
Marguerite Chatard was born in Aix-les-Bains in the Savoie department,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es, France, on 29 May 1914. Demonstrating exceptional skill in drawing, she enrolled at the School of Fine Arts in Lyon. Following her graduation, she dedicated approximately ten years to honing her talent as an illustrator.
Marguerite Chatard passed away in Villars-les-Dombes in the Ain department,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es, France, on 2 January 2025, at the age of 110 years, 218 days.
RECOGNITION
Her age was verified by Guillaume Legris of Les Grands Centenaires Français, and validated by the European Supercentenarian Organisation on 1 February 2026, and later recognized by LongeviQuest on 11 February 2026.
